Output a652887837c5bff1ba21ad6a20ac15a551ddb37fbb9b5defc04a185ef0032030:2

value
28368653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d85389ea864bcef26f9db19b838d56f40ee156 OP_EQUAL
address
38yCTKDEA3ERpJyfaPhTthovabtu2SuUuU
transaction
a652887837c5bff1ba21ad6a20ac15a551ddb37fbb9b5defc04a185ef0032030
spent
true